WebTwo-toed sloths are slightly larger than three-toed sloths. Sloths have long limbs and rounded heads with tiny ears. Three-toed sloths also have stubby tails about 5 to 6 cm (2.0 to 2.4 in) long. Sloths are unusual among mammals in not having seven cervical vertebrae. Two-toed sloths have five to seven, while three-toed sloths have eight or nine. WebSloths have big stomachs with four separate chambers. When full, the animal's tummy makes up 20 to 30 percent of its body weight. A sloth's stomach is actually similar to a cow's. WebCows only have one stomach, but that stomach is divided into four compartments: the rumen, reticulum, omasum, and abomasum. Two-toed sloths have two toes on their front feet and three toes on their back feet. Three-toed sloths have three toes on all feet and a stubby tail that measures from two to 2.4 inches long.

Web27 jun. 2024 · Sloths actually do a little dance at the base of the tree to create a hole for the feces, and then shake their hindquarters once more to cover it up.
